Historical Timeline

89.2% of people who did not graduate high school in Michigan have health insurance historical data

  • 2015 - 93.5%

    The 2015 93.5% is the baseline measurement.

  • 2016 - 94.3%

    The 2016 increase to 94.3% from 2015 represents a 0.8% increase YoY.

  • 2017 - 89.6%

    The 2017 decrease to 89.6% from 2016 represents a -4.7% decrease YoY.

  • 2018 - 88.6%

    The 2018 decrease to 88.6% from 2017 represents a -1.0% decrease YoY.

  • 2019 - 87.1%

    The 2019 decrease to 87.1% from 2018 represents a -1.5% decrease YoY.

  • 2021 - 88.8%

    The 2021 increase to 88.8% from 2019 represents a 1.7% increase YoY.

  • 2022 - 89.3%

    The 2022 increase to 89.3% from 2021 represents a 0.5% increase YoY.

  • 2023 - 89.2%

    The 2023 decrease to 89.2% from 2022 represents a -0.1% decrease YoY.
